Currently, there may be negative rain or snow being passed to the ocean and ice when SPPT is enabled. This is because of the inconsistency between the partitioning of the rain/snow and the rain/snow tendency.
The fix requires modifications to fv3_atm: FV3/gfsphysics/GFS_layer/GFS_physics_driver.F90 (for IPD). There will also be a separate pull request for CCPP. This is related to ufs-community/ufs-s2s-model#58
